BOYS BASKETBALL
Lake Forest 57, Glenbrook North 52: It was a battle of the bigs Friday in Skokie, with Lake Forest’s 6-9 Sam Downey matching up against Glenbrook North’s 6-8 Andrew McAuliffe. Downey had a lot more help than McAuliffe did, and that tipped the scales the Scouts’ way at the Niles West Thanksgiving Tournament. Downey, a Yale recruit, scored 20 points and grabbed 11 rebounds. Even Boudreaux added 14 points and nine rebounds. Guard Carter Bass had 15 points. Lake Forest is 4-0.

GIRLS BASKETBALL
Maine South 54, Libertyville 42: The Cats played state-power Maine South tough, getting outscored 15-6 in the fourth quarter to let the game get away. Dana Kym (11 points), Becky Diechl (7), Jessica Van Roeyen (7), Melissa Neutz (6) and Haley Hoeksel (5) led the Libertyville attack.
Grayslake Central 50, Westinghouse 44 (2ot): The Rams rallied from 11 down in the fourth quarter and won in double-overtime. Lauen Spalding hit a jumper at the fourth-quarter buzzer to tie it, and then hi a 3-pointer at the buzzer to force a second OT. She finished with 16 points.
Antioch 64, Taft 48: The Sequoits (4-1 overall) bombed the Chicago Public League foe as Megan Borries hit seven 3-balls and scored a career-high 29 points.
